Srima Cycle Store in Kolkata, West Bengal

  • 202, Roy Bahadur Rd, Sahapur, Behala, Kolkata, West Bengal 700053

Srima Cycle Store is located at 202, Roy Bahadur Rd, Sahapur, Behala, Kolkata, West Bengal 700053

Related Listings

Write a review